From: Yuval Mintz Date: Sun, 14 Jan 2018 11:33:13 +0000 (+0100) Subject: mlxsw: reg: add rdpm register X-Git-Tag: for-linus-20180210~31^2~170^2~4 X-Git-Url: https://git.kernel.dk/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=ddb362ced1bc35ea8c2465c9b1e6061ead0b61af;p=linux-2.6-block.git mlxsw: reg: add rdpm register Add rdpm definition - router DSCP to priority mapping register. This register will be utilized later to align the default mapping between packet DSCP and switch-priority to the kernel's mapping between packet priority and skb priority. This is the first non-bit indexed register where the entries are arranged in descending order, i.e., entry at offset 0 matches configuration for dscp[63]. As a result, the item's step is converted into a signed variable to support descending arrays [where step would be negative].
